Karel Špillar had a predilection for pastel tones, a subtle refined technique that often crystallized into impression. With fluid strokes, he models a seascape that transitions smoothly from the water surface to the horizon, creating the impression of a distant shore. He works with complementary tones of blue and golden orange. Karel Špillar studied in 1885-93 at the Prague School of Applied Arts in the studio of František Ženíšek. In 1902-9 he lived in Paris.
